在当今的金融科技时代,比特币(Bitcoin)作为一种领先的加密货币,正越来越受到关注。无论是个人投资者、企业还是开发者,了解如何通过API将比特币转移到都是至关重要的。随着区块链和数字资产的普及,许多人希望将手中的比特币安全有效地转移到他们的电子中。本文将深入探讨通过API进行比特币转账的过程、相关注意事项和最佳实践。

比特币概述

比特币是一种基于区块链技术的加密货币。它于2009年由一位名为中本聪(Satoshi Nakamoto)的匿名人士创建。比特币的主要特点在于去中心化、匿名性和有限的供应量。这使得其成为一种独特的资产,广泛用于投资、交易以及价值存储。在这反映出的技术趋势背后,比特币的转账及其安全性波及着整个加密货币生态。

API的基础知识

API(应用程序编程接口)是一种允许不同软件应用程序相互通信的规则和协议。在加密货币领域,API通常用于交易平台、服务和区块链数据提供商,允许用户编程访问各种功能,如创建比特币交易、查询余额及获取历史交易记录等。

如何通过API将比特币转移到

通过API将比特币转移到的过程通常包括以下几个步骤:

1. 创建API密钥

为了安全地访问API,您需要在支持比特币的交易平台或服务上创建API密钥。这个密钥是唯一的,提供了身份验证的功能。在创建API密钥时,确保您设置适当的权限,通常包括转账、查询余额等。

2. 设置API请求

一旦获得API密钥,您就可以开始设置API请求。请求的格式通常包括HTTP方法(如GET或POST)、请求URL、请求头(包含API密钥)和请求体(包含转账信息与数据)。确保遵循所使用的API的文档,以便进行正确的请求设置。

3. 发起转账

在设置好API请求后,通过API发送转账请求。转账请求通常需要包括以下信息:接收者地址、转账金额及可选的备注信息。成功的转账请求通常会返回一个交易ID,用于跟踪转账状态。

4. 查询交易状态

在发送转账请求后,您可以使用交易ID通过API查询交易状态。获取交易确认数量对于确保安全性至关重要。大多数交易平台或API会提供对应的查询方法。

安全问题与最佳实践

在进行比特币转账时,安全性是至关重要的。以下是一些最佳实践:

  • 保护您的API密钥:将API密钥视为敏感信息,避免将其暴露给他人,尤其是在公共场合。
  • 设置限制与监控:为API调用设置访问限制,监控异常活动以防止潜在的攻击。
  • 双重验证:如果可能的话,启用双重验证(2FA)以增强账户的安全性。

扩展知识:比特币转移的相关问题

如何确保比特币转账的速度和费用?

比特币网络的交易处理速度和费用是影响转账效率的关键因素。在比特币网络上,交易费用是根据区块链拥堵情况动态变化的。较高的交易费用可以加快交易确认速度,而较低的费用可能会导致交易延迟确认。因此,用户在发送比特币时需要考虑以下几个因素:

首先,用户可以通过查看当前网络的交易费率来决定转账费用。许多比特币和交易平台都会提供实时的费率信息。通常,建议选择平均或命中最高的费用水平,以免交易延迟。其次,一些服务会在发起交易时为用户自动建议适合的交易费用。

另一个影响转账速度的因素是网络的拥堵状态。在一些加密货币市场活跃或价格波动时,网络交易量可能会显著增加,导致交易确认的排队时间延长。在这种情况下,用户可以利用一些工具,选择在网络高峰期之前执行交易,或者在网络较为冷静时转账。

如何选择安全的比特币?

选择合适的比特币是确保您的比特币安全的第一步。市面上有多种类型的比特币,包括热和冷。热方便快捷,但风险较高,因为它们与互联网相连。相对而言,冷(如硬件)提供更高的安全性,但在访问和使用上可能稍显不便。

在选择比特币时,用户应考虑以下几个方面:

  • 安全性:查看的加密功能、备份机制及寡头私钥架构。
  • 用户体验:一个流畅易用的界面可以帮助用户更有效地管理其比特币。
  • 社区信誉:选择受信赖的品牌和有良好口碑的开发团队。

此外,验证提供的客服支持也很重要。无论是转账的疑问、账户问题,还是在发现潜在的安全漏洞时,能够快速获取支持对于用户至关重要。

比特币转账的法律风险有哪些?

比特币及其他加密货币的使用虽然在不断普及,但在某些国家和地区,法律地位仍不明确或是受到严格监管。例如,在一些国家,涉及加密货币的转账行为可能会面临高额的税收,或者面对法律诉讼风险。用户在进行比特币转账时应了解所在国家及地区的相应法规。

为避免可能的法律风险,用户可以采取以下措施:

  • 了解当地法规:及时了解您所在国家有关加密货币的相关法规,确保您在合法的范围内操作。
  • 保持透明:如有必要,向税务机关申报您的加密货币交易活动。
  • 咨询法律专业人士:如有疑虑,寻求专业意见是明智的选择。

如何处理比特币转账失败的情况?

比特币转账可能因多种因素而失败,例如网络故障、费用不足或地址错误等。当转账失败时,用户需要采取合理的措施来解决问题。

首先,确认交易细节。使用查找工具(如Blockchain.com或Blockchair)输入交易ID,查看交易状态,以确定是否因费用不足或其他原因导致转账未成功。其次,如果遇到错误的地址,用户应注意即使是轻微的错误也可能导致资产丢失,这种情况是不可逆的。

如果交易显示为“未确认”,用户可耐心等待,因为网络中可能存在拥堵。网络繁忙时,未确认交易可能需要更长的时间来确认。如果经长时间未得到确认,用户可以尝试使用“费率较高”的替代方案,以提高确认速度。

总结来说,了解如何通过API将比特币转移到以及相关知识不仅有助于确保资金的安全和快速转移,还能让用户在日常操作中更具信心。希望以上信息能够帮助到您,增强您在比特币使用方面的知识和实用技巧。